Today is a doubleheader and the Phillies are likely to face lefty David Peterson and right-hander Trevor Williams.
Peterson would have a regular spot in most rotations but he’s sixth on the Mets’ depth chart despite going 5-2 with a 3.17 ERA in 14 starts this season.
He’ll be important for them the rest of the way. Williams has also pitched well with a 3.02 ERA bouncing back and forth between spot starting and relieving.
It is unclear who will start for the Mets on Sunday but it could be a bullpen game. Chris Bassitt-Peterson-Williams-bullpen is a whole lot different than deGrom-Scherzer-Bassitt-Walker, especially for a Phillies offense that has been shut out four times in the last seven games.
